Philadelphia native Kevin Hart is giving back to his city following the Eagles’ historic Super Bowl victory.

The comedian, entrepreneur, and die-hard Eagles fan has announced that his tequila brand, Gran Coramino Tequila, will sponsor free train rides on the Market-Frankford (L) and Broad Street (B) lines for fans heading to the Eagles’ championship parade.

Philadelphia officials confirmed details for the Eagles’ Super Bowl parade earlier this week, outlining the route and logistics for what is expected to be one of the largest celebrations in the city’s history.

As tens of thousands of fans prepare to flood the streets of Broad Street and the Benjamin Franklin Parkway, SEPTA (Southeastern Pennsylvania Transit Authority) is working to ensure smooth transportation for attendees.

Scott Sauer, SEPTA’s interim general manager, announced Tuesday that all rides on the Market-Frankford and Broad Street Lines will be free, thanks to Hart’s generous sponsorship.

Kevin Hart, a lifelong Eagles fan, has never shied away from his love for the team or his hometown. His Gran Coramino Tequila—which also happens to be the official luxury tequila partner of the Eagles—stepped up to cover transit costs, allowing fans to travel safely and conveniently to the parade without having to worry about fares.

This isn’t the first time Hart has shown his love for Philly and the Eagles. In 2018, when the Eagles won their first Super Bowl, Hart made headlines for trying to get on stage during the trophy presentation. This time, he’s making an even bigger impact by ensuring fans can be part of the momentous occasion.

For those attending the parade, free rides on the Market-Frankford and Broad Street Lines will be available throughout the entire day of the parade. Fans are encouraged to use public transit, as road closures and heavy crowds are expected to make driving difficult.
